Unusual Machines, Inc. (UMAC) has emerged as a standout player in the rapidly growing drone industry, capturing investor attention with its innovative products, strategic acquisitions, and strong analyst ratings. As the global drone market continues to expand, UMAC's focus on U.S.-based drone technology and acquisitions positions it well to capitalize on key trends and opportunities. In this article, we will explore the factors contributing to UMAC's recent stock price volatility, its alignment with broader market trends, and the specific catalysts that could drive further stock price appreciation in the near term.

Key Factors Contributing to UMAC's Stock Price Volatility
UMAC's recent stock price volatility can be attributed to several key factors:
1. Acquisitions: UMAC's acquisitions of Fat Shark Holdings Ltd. and Rotor Riot, LLC have significantly impacted its financial performance. These acquisitions generated $1.53 million in revenue during Q3 2024, demonstrating their immediate impact on the company's bottom line. This rapid growth, coupled with the strategic value these acquisitions bring, has likely contributed to the stock's volatility.
2. Donald Trump Jr. appointment: The appointment of Donald Trump Jr. to UMAC's advisory board has elevated the company's profile and sparked increased market interest. This move aligns with UMAC's broader mission to bolster U.S.-based production of drone components, reducing reliance on foreign suppliers. The political connections and network that Trump Jr. brings have likely influenced investor sentiment and stock price movements.
3. Market dynamics and investor interest: UMAC's stock has seen significant volatility, with a 568.24% fluctuation over the past 30 sessions. This market activity reflects heightened investor interest in the company, driven by its strategic initiatives and growth prospects.
4. Financial performance: Despite reporting a net loss of $2,144,250 in Q3 2024, UMAC raised $4,362,313 through its initial public offering, reflecting strong investor support. The company's working capital of $2,499,070 also indicates its ability to sustain operations over the next 12 months. These financial aspects have likely contributed to the stock's volatility.

Specific Catalysts or Milestones for Near-Term Stock Price Appreciation
Based on the information provided, several specific catalysts or milestones could drive further stock price appreciation for UMAC in the near term:
1. Completion of the Aloft Technologies acquisition: UMAC has agreed to acquire Aloft Technologies for $14.5 million. The successful completion of this acquisition could lead to synergies and increased revenue, driving stock price appreciation.
2. Revenue growth from military drone components: UMAC is entering the military drone components market, which is expected to generate "material sales" in the fourth quarter. As the company gains traction in this sector, increased revenue could drive stock price appreciation.
3. Regulatory approvals and certifications: UMAC's products, such as the Brave F7 FPV Flight Controller, have been approved for the Blue UAS Framework. Additional regulatory approvals and certifications could further validate the company's products and drive stock price appreciation.
